In this story, a client shares their experience having a surgical abortion at our West London (Ealing) clinic, as well as some advice for anyone going through a similar experience.
I want to share my story with anyone who might be going through the same journey.
I had an abortion at 20 weeks gestation and went through three appointments: an assessment, cervical preparation, and the surgical procedure the next day. From start to finish, the staff at MSI West London (Ealing) were incredible – kind, supportive, and completely non-judgmental.

The cervical preparation during my second appointment was the most physically painful* part for me. But the nurse stayed with me every step of the way, holding my hand, distracting me, and reassuring me to breathe and that I would be okay. Her kindness made a huge difference, and I will never forget her.
The day of the surgery went smoothly. I didn’t feel pain before or after, which made the whole process so much easier. Now, three days post-procedure, everything is going as expected.
